2004 LE MANS 24 HOUR RACE (24 Heures du Mans)

  • June 12-13, 2004, LE MANS, FRANCE
  • 72nd Le Mans Grand Prix d'Endurance
  • 24 hour race ; first race 1923 ; since 1953 - part of the World Sports Car Championship
  • circuit 8.6 miles
  • 48 cars
  • SCHEDULE:
  • WED - first qualifying
  • THU - final qualifying
  • FRI - drivers parade
  • SAT - WARM UP AT 9 am
  • RACE - Saturday 4 pm till Sunday 4 pm

TOM KRISTENSEN'S RECORD WIN

  • His 5th consecutive Le Mans win - first driver ever to achieve the feat

  • His 6th Le Mans win - equalling the all time record set by Jacky Ickx

  • Winners: Tom Kristensen, Rinaldo Capello, Seiji Ara (AUDI JAPAN)

    KRISTENSEN (AUDI): "... I have just been a part of a fantastic team every year, fantastic drivers, engineers and mechanics ...
    There are many people I need to thank and I will make sure I do it personally ... I have not thought to look back at my other wins yet. It still hasn't sunk in ... As a young kid looking at what Jacky achieved it was something I could barely dream of ... But now having the same number of individual victories as him I am very, very proud ... Jacky Ickx wished me good luck at the Monaco Grand Prix and he said I will make it one day ... "

  • 2ND: Johnny Herbert, Guy Smith, Jamie Davies (AUDI UK)
    Herbert, Smith and Davies led most of the race until a suspension problem on Sunday morning. They finished just 41 seconds behind the AUDI JAPAN.

    HERBERT (AUDI) finished runner-up 3 years in a row: "... Having finished second for the last two years I was determined to add to my 1991 win ...It was looking good and we had a one-lap lead but the handling deteriorated and we fell in to the clutches of the Japanese Audi ... That's motorsport - sometimes the luck doesn't go with with you."

FINAL STANDING AFTER 24 HOURS

  • 1 AUDI, Tom Kristensen, Rinaldo Capello, Seiji Ara - Audi Sport Japan Team Goh, 379 laps
  • 2 AUDI, Johnny Herbert, Guy Smith, Jamie Davies. +41s
  • 3 AUDI, Lehto, Pirro, Werner +11 laps
  • 3 PESCAROLO, Ayari, Comas, Treluyer
  • 4 DALLARA JUDD, Short, Barbosa, Barff
  • 5 AUDI, Biela, Kaffer, McNish
  • 6 (GTS WINNER) CORVETTE, Gavin, Beretta, Magnussen
  • 7 DOME JUDD, Lammers, Dyson, Kaneishi
  • 8 CORVETTE, Fellows, O'Connell, Papis (GTS)
  • 9 FERRARI, McRae, Rydell, Turner (GTS)
  • 10 (GT WINNER) PORSCHE, Maassen, Bergmeister, Long

QUALIFYING: AUDI/HERBERT ON POLE

HERBERT (AUDI) POLE: "... Very satisfying to be on the pole here at Le Mans. Glad I got it, the Audi ran great. So now we should see for the race; qualifying is for the boys and the race is for the men. The 24 hours will be tough and the competition is stiff, so we shall see."

McNISH (AUDI) 2ND: "... I felt a slight misfire and the team felt that it was best to take no chances whatsoever for the race so we immediately initiated an engine change during the interval. In some respects, it was a shame because I was looking forward to another crack at the pole but the priority is obviously the 24 hour race itself so you have to balance your focus"

GRID (48 cars)

  • LMP 1 CLASS:
  • 1 Johnny Herbert (Davies, G.Smith) , Audi R8, Audi Sport UK, 3m 33.024s
  • 2 Alan McNish (Biela, Kaffer), Audi 3:33.233 +0.395s
  • 3 David Brabham (Wallace, Shimoda), Zytek +0.69
  • 4 Tom Kristensen, Audi 3:34.038
  • 5 Sebastien Bourdais, Pescarolo, 3:34.252
  • 6 Lehto, Pirro, Werner , Audi
  • 7 Fukuda, Katoh, Michigami , Dome Mugen
  • 8 Lammers, Dyson, Kaneishi , Dome Judd
  • 9 Short, Barbosa, Barff , Dallara Judd
  • 10 Coronel, Wilson, Firman , Dome Judd
  • LMP 2 CLASS:
  • 1 Jean Marc Gounon, Courage, 3:41.126 (13th overall)
  • 2 Claude Yves Gosselin, Courage, 3:51.862
  • 3 Gunnar Jeannette, Courage 3:57.850.
  • LM GTS CLASS:
  • 1 Tomas Enge, Prodrive Ferrari 3:49.438
  • 2 Oliver Gavin, Corvette
  • 3 Max Papis, Corvette
  • LM GT CLASS:
  • 1 Maassen, Bergmeister, Long , Porsche 911 GT3 4:07.394
  • 2 Melo, de Fournoux, Daoud, Ferrari 360 Modena
  • 3 Hindery, Lieb, Rockenfeller, Porsche 911 GT3
